Research Proves the Benefits of the Pet/Human Bond

New research is proving the physical and emotional benefits of pet ownership for adults, seniors and even children.

    --  Studies have indicated that pet parents have lower blood
        pressure and plasma triglycerides than non-pet owners.

    --  Heart patients are nearly five times more likely to survive a
        heart attack if they own a pet.

    --  Just two brisk 15-minute walks with a dog each day satisfies
        the standard for aerobic exercise for humans and pets. Daily
        exercise can lengthen a dog's life.

    --  Other research has connected pet ownership with better
        psychological health and enhanced self-esteem and social
        interaction.

Pets are "Paws-itive" for Kids and Seniors

Kids and seniors often benefit most from their relationships with dogs and cats:

    --  Reading books to pets make kids more self-confident and
        improves their reading skills.

    --  Kids who suffer from attention deficit disorder (ADD) learn to
        concentrate by focusing on a pet.

    --  Children who own pets score significantly higher on empathy
        and pro-social orientation scales than non-owners.

    --  Kids ages 11-16 with pets have better ability to understand
        non-verbal communications.

    --  Autistic children reap the rewards of daily interaction with
        their furry friend. A pet helps facilitate social interactions
        plus it creates an emotional and educational "bridge" between
        a child and other people by becoming a modality for
        communication.

    --  Seniors who have pets visit physicians 21 percent less often
        than those who do not have pets.

    --  Elderly pet parents are less likely to feel lonely.

    Pets Enjoy Health Benefits Too

Dogs and cats enjoy health benefits as a result of their relationship with their pet parents:

    --  Studies show that 30 percent of dogs and 25 percent of cats
        are overweight which contributes to a shorter lifespan and an
        increased risk of arthritis, cancer, diabetes and other health
        concerns.

    --  Walking is a great way for your pet to get exercise and
        achieve ideal weight. Studies show that dogs and cats who
        maintain their weight live a longer life.

    --  Pets thrive with daily physical and mental stimulation from
        their owners because it builds confidence and trust.
